0072417153181Barcode 0072417153181 identifies Finger blanc. The declared country of origin is France. The declared pack size is 114 g. Labelling claims on file include vegetarian. On the food-scoring scales it holds a Nutri-Score of E, a NOVA classification of 4 (ultra-processed food and drink product) and Eco-Score C. The declared recipe runs to 11 separate ingredients. Allergen labelling names gluten, milk and soybeans. Our catalogue files it under Snacks.
Chocolat blanc (42%) (sucre, beurre de cacao, préparation de _lait_ (crème déshydratée (_lait_), lactose (_lait_), protéines de _lait_), émulsifiant (lécithine de _soja_, E476), arômes), farine de _blé_, huile de palme, sucre, sirop de sucre partiellement inverti, sel, poudres à lever (bicarbonate d'ammonium, bicarbonate de sodium).
